Ouran High School Host Club

by Bisco Hatori (story & art)
Hennepin County Library paperback upaged
genre: YA manga, romance

"In this screwball romantic comedy, a poor girl at a rich kids' school ends up working for the school's swankiest club - and gets mistaken for a boy!"

Sigh. A student requested this series. I really don't like manga. This is relatively clean (though I'm not quite sure if the "hosts" offer sex to their "guests" or if it's all just flirty). The characters are all stereotypical. The drawing style has the big eyes and "beautiful" people down. The focus is on money, family status, fitting in, etc.

I can honestly say that this wasn't repugnant. I can also honestly say that I'm spending enough of my budget on graphic novels and manga already. I'm not going to add another title to my collection unless my budget increases a lot.
